Acer Extend Transforms Your Smartphone Into A Laptop
Acer has created a new device called the Acer Extend which has been designed to transform your smartphone into a laptop. The Acer Extend device enables users to run Android applications on a larger screen complete with a full QWERTY keyboard. KDDI Upgrading to 220 Mbps in 2014?
It’s currently just a rumor, but Nikkei recently reported that Japanese carrier KDDI is planning to upgrade their cell network to 220 Mbps by summer of 2014. If true, that would be a 32% increase from LTE-Advanced speed of 150 Mbps.
